JetBlue Flight Hit Drone Approaching JFK

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) launched an investigation after a JetBlue flight reported hitting a drone while approaching New York’s John F. Kennedy International Airport on Monday at 7:15am EDT.

The incident occurred around 3,000 feet during the final approach of the Airbus A321 that had departed from Las Vegas.

Pilot Reported Drone Strike

The plane landed without incident and customers deplaned normally. Post-flight inspection found no damage or evidence of collision, according to JetBlue.

This follows a similar incident on Friday when a United Airlines flight encountered a drone during descent into Newark Liberty International Airport.

Increased Drone Activity Linked to 2026 FIFA World Cup

The US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) reported seizing over 500 drones from restricted airspace across all 11 US host cities since the start of the soccer tournament this month.

FAA Warns Against Unauthorized Drone Operations Near Airports

Drones should not fly near airports, according to an FAA advisory. Unauthorised drone operators could face fines or jail time.
